The Traditional Consultancy Playbook: Why It Fails Founders
Let us talk about what actually happens when you hire a traditional market research consultancy.
Firms like Escalent do great work for multinational enterprises. They hire teams of analysts, design custom consumer panels, and spend weeks synthesising interviews. If you are a global bank tweaking a credit card reward scheme, that process makes complete sense. You have the cash and the time to justify the investment.
For a startup, however, that model creates massive friction:
- Prohibitive Costs: Traditional retainers easily start in the tens of thousands of pounds. For an early-stage company, that capital is better spent on hiring engineers, acquiring your first ten customers, or building prototypes.
- Glacial Delivery: Waiting eight to twelve weeks for an industry analysis report means your insights are out of date the moment you read them. Modern markets shift overnight.
- Static Outputs: A massive PDF presentation is static. It does not update when a new rival raises money, nor does it plug into your balance sheet or cash flow forecasts.
- Irrelevant Focus: Consultancies tend to build complex theoretical frameworks. Startups do not need theory; they need clear competitor gaps, target demographic definitions, and instant financial models.
If you are bootstrapping or raising your pre-seed round, burning your seed capital on slide decks is financial madness.

The Human Factor: Knowing When to Automate
Does this mean human-led research is entirely dead? Not quite.
If you are developing a patented medical device that requires clinical trials and regulatory approval across several continents, you need specialized human consultants. Deep qualitative anthropology, like watching focus groups interact with physical prototypes behind two-way mirrors, still has its place in enterprise consumer goods.
However, for 90% of software companies, direct-to-consumer brands, service agencies, and digital platforms, standard business research covers well-trodden ground. You need to know customer demographics, existing competitor market shares, market growth rates (CAGR), and common operational pitfalls. Paying humans thousands of pounds to look up existing market data is simply inefficient.
By automating foundational research, you free up your mental bandwidth for things software cannot do: talking directly to your first prospective clients, negotiating supplier contracts, and closing partnerships.
